Poignant story
It is inevitable in reading this novel, that comparisons are drawn with the tragic Madeleine McCann case, albeit this story has a conclusion.
Suspense was built up from the start, credible characters populated the novel, some of them quite unpleasant, but gradually we are able to see why some of them behave as they do eg why Michelle is so spikey.
I did have my suspicions throughout about Samantha’s disappearance, but wasn’t totally sure how it had happened.
I did wonder early on why nobody questioned Lili about her background in more depth, nor did I feel it was explained what had made her suspicious. A little too coincidental, but,overall, a book that I didn’t want to put down, and definitely wanted to find out how it did end
